Output f6351a986d102adaacdb4ac4c201ce761801634b3f76e4ce45a4d4d4f7b34bd8:3

value
19933523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fbae25de27e2e7161d5ad4a157545454eb6f48d OP_EQUAL
address
MM18jokkjfEnKra7VCxvsiktwrsLhAcWvh
transaction
f6351a986d102adaacdb4ac4c201ce761801634b3f76e4ce45a4d4d4f7b34bd8
spent
true